Col. Frank Miskena's newly released "American-Iraqi Diplomatic Warrior" is the remarkable true story of culture, education, and human empathy transcending nationality.
"American-Iraqi Diplomatic Warrior" from Christian Faith Publishing author Colonel Frank Miskena, USA, Ret., DVM, MS, is an unforgettable memoir of a Baghdad-born Iraqi-American diplomat and US Soldier who shares his story about how he used his good sense, human empathy, and doctor's training to heal the rift between Iraqis and Americans in an attempt to build up the Iraqi identity.
MEADVILLE, Pa., Dec. 03, 2018 /PRNewswire-PRWeb/ -- "American-Iraqi Diplomatic Warrior": an incredible true story of an Iraqi-American Soldier. "American-Iraqi Diplomatic Warrior" is the creation of published author Frank Miskena, a diplomat, cultural advisor, and trained veterinarian born in Baghdad now living with his family in West Bloomfield, Michigan, and operating four veterinary clinics in Detroit; he became an American citizen in 1983 before joining and serving in the US Army for twelve years.
Colonel Miskena writes, "On our end, the United States had a leader of great vision in General Petraeus, whose belief was that we adopt a different mentality than the military normally uses. We have learned from Iraq that we need to understand culture, language, history, and customs and then implement a program of exit when dealing with future situations in any country in the world.
As I prepared to leave Camp Taji in March 2005, a group of translators spoke this parting message: 'Come back, Frank. You are our teacher, our doctor, our psychologist, and our friend.' I intentionally met with these and other young educated Iraqis who are the future of the country. They are my force multipliers and my 'habibis.'
I had one last question: 'Do you think I am Iraqi or American?'
'You are Iraqi,' they said, 'but in a new edition!'
To all the people I have met and have yet to meet: I am going to accept you for who you are regardless of age, rank, or religion, because I am a global ambassador. And here is the challenge—each reader can be a better global ambassador than me!"
Published by Christian Faith Publishing, Colonel Frank Miskena's new book is an engaging memoir that explores the commonalities of the human spirit and how education, socialization, and trust are key to bridging barriers.
Colonel Miskena occupies a unique standpoint in the situation and uses his well-positioned insight, diplomacy, compassion, good sense, and humor to advance cultural awareness and portray an inspiring portrait of the future of Iraq.
